For dates of death on or after July 1, 1994, and before Jan. 1, 1995, the t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ers to or for the use of the surviving spouse is 3 percent [72 P.S. §9116 (a) (1.1) (i)j. For dates of death on or after Jan. 1, 1995, the t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ers to or for the use of the surviving spouse is 0 percent [72 P.S. §9116 (a) (1.1) (ii)j. The statute does not exempt a transfer to a surviving spouse from tax, and the statutory requirements for disclosure of assets and filing a tax return are still applicable even if the surviving spouse is the only beneficiary. For dates of death on or after July 1, 2000: • The t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ers from a deceased child 21 years of age or younger at death to or for the use of a natural parent, an adoptive parent or a stepparent of the child is 0 percent [72 P.S. §9116(a)(1.2)j. • The t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ers to or for the use of the decedent's lineal beneficiaries is 4.5 percent, except as noted in 72 P.S. §9116(1.2) [72 P.S. §9116(a)(1)j. • The t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ers to or for the use of the decedent's siblings is 12 percent [72 P.S. §9116(a)(1.3)j. Asibling is defined, under Section 9102, as an individual who has at least one parent in common with the decedent, whether by blood or adoption. FILL IN THE OVAL IF YOU ARE REQUESTING A REFUND OF AN OVERPAYMENT O Side 2 Lsas6loLOS Lsos61o1os F2EU-~so2 Ex*~ r~-s~? ~, ,. ~' ~.~~ 5-CNED~ILE ~1 CflMMflNVVEALTH Gi= PENNSYLI,'ANIA REAL E5TATE ENHERITANCE. ?~AX RETURN RESIC3EN'1` f~E~.E~JENT ESTATE OF FILE NUMBER Wendell Stockdale 2009 1040 All real property owned solely or as a tenant in common must be reported at fair market value. Fair market value is defined as the price at which property would be exchanged between a willing buyer and a willing seller, neither being compelled to buy or sell, both having reasonable knowledge of the relevant facts. Real property which is jointly-owned with right of survivorship must be disclosed on Schedule F.
